Wacky Higeg 9 is a very bold, normal width, medium contrast, upright, normal x-height font.

A heavy, rounded display face with soft, swollen strokes and subtly irregular contours. Many forms show gentle flare and pinched joins, creating a hand-shaped, carved look rather than geometric precision. Counters tend to be generous and circular, while terminals finish with blunted, teardrop-like ends that add a buoyant rhythm. Overall spacing and letter widths vary noticeably, giving lines a lively, uneven texture while remaining highly legible at display sizes.

Best suited for short, attention-grabbing text such as posters, headlines, event graphics, packaging, and playful branding. It also fits children’s and family-oriented communication, crafts, and novelty merchandise where a friendly, humorous voice is desired. For longer passages, it will be most comfortable at larger sizes with ample leading.

The font projects a cheerful, offbeat personality—cartoonish without being chaotic. Its chunky forms and bouncy proportions evoke a lighthearted, nostalgic tone that feels approachable and humorous. The irregularities read as intentional character, suggesting fun, craft, and a wink of eccentricity.

The design appears intended to deliver a distinctive, characterful display texture through rounded mass, intentional unevenness, and softly flared details. It prioritizes expressiveness and recognizability over neutrality, aiming to make words feel handcrafted and spirited in a single weight.

The capitals have a strong, poster-like presence with distinctive silhouette quirks (notably in letters with diagonals and bowls), while the lowercase carries a similarly rounded, storybook feel. Numerals follow the same soft, inflated construction, keeping a consistent voice across alphanumerics.
